Understanding the Causes of Sogginess
Before we dive into the solutions, it’s essential to understand why crusts become soggy in the first place. The primary causes can be attributed to excessive moisture, incorrect baking temperatures, and insufficient pre-baking (blind baking) of the crust. Moisture can come from the filling, especially in fruit pies or custard-filled tarts, where the high water content of the filling can seep into the crust during baking. Incorrect baking temperatures can either undercook or overcook the crust, leading to a less than desirable texture. Lastly, not pre-baking the crust before adding the filling can result in the crust not setting properly, making it prone to sogginess.
The Role of Ingredients
The type and quality of ingredients used in the crust can also play a significant role in its texture. For instance, using cold ingredients, especially cold butter and ice-cold water, is crucial for creating a flaky and less soggy crust. The cold butter coats the flour particles, reducing the likelihood of gluten development, which can make the dough tough and more susceptible to absorbing moisture. Furthermore, the ratio of fat to flour is critical; too little fat, and the crust may become tough and more prone to absorbing liquid from the filling.
Choosing the Right Fat
The choice of fat—whether it’s butter, shortening, or a combination of both—can significantly impact the crust’s texture. Butter provides flavor and a tender crust, but it can make the crust more delicate and prone to sogginess if not handled correctly. Shortening, on the other hand, produces a flaky, tender crust that is less likely to become soggy. However, it lacks the flavor that butter provides. Many bakers opt for a combination of both to achieve a balance between flavor and texture.
Techniques for Preventing Sogginess
Preventing a crust from becoming soggy requires a combination of proper ingredient handling, correct baking techniques, and sometimes a few extra steps to ensure the crust remains crisp.
Pre-baking the Crust
One of the most effective methods to prevent sogginess is to pre-bake (or blind bake) the crust before adding the filling. This step involves baking the crust without the filling, using pie weights or dried beans to prevent the crust from bubbling up. Pre-baking sets the crust, making it more resistant to moisture from the filling. It’s crucial to chill the crust before pre-baking to allow the butter to firm up, which helps in creating a flaky texture.
Cheese or Egg Wash
Applying a cheese or egg wash to the crust before baking can also help protect it from moisture. The proteins in the egg or the fat in the cheese create a barrier that prevents the filling from seeping into the crust. This method is particularly useful for savory pies and quiches.
Baking on a Baking Stone
Baking the pie or tart on a baking stone can improve the crust’s texture significantly. The stone absorbs moisture and distributes heat evenly, helping to crisp the crust. It’s essential to preheat the stone in the oven before placing the pie on it to ensure it’s hot and ready to work its magic.
